The Pilot Custom Heritage 92 fountain pen is a fantastic value at international prices. It's an under-appreciated model compared to the ever-popular Custom 74.
I optioned this one with a Fine Medium nib to see what this elusive nib is like in person.
I'll unbox this pen for the first time and ink it up with Pilot Iroshizuku Kon Peki ink.
